Fianarantsoa is a city in the Upper Matsiatra region of Madagascar, renowned for its cultural richness and scenic beauty. Visitors can explore a variety of historical sites, enjoy the blend of traditional and modern influences, and take in the breathtaking landscapes that surround the city. Whether you're interested in history, culture, or nature, Fianarantsoa provides a unique and enriching experience.
